Practical Designer Notes
Before using 143 I Love You Sublimation for a client project, I recommend testing it in black and white to see how it holds up without color. Checking contrast on light and dark backgrounds is essential, especially if it will be used in print-on-demand or commercial design applications.
Previewing the design at both small and large sizes helps ensure it remains legible and visually appealing in all contexts. Placing it on real mockups, such as product samples or social media posts, can provide a better sense of how it will look in practice.
Reviewing file formats is also important. The high-resolution PNG with a transparent background ensures flexibility, but if vector versions like SVG are available, they can offer even more scalability for design assets. Comparing the design with different font styles—serif, sans serif, script, or display fonts—can help determine the best fit for a specific project.
Finally, always confirm the commercial license before using any design asset for a client or business project. This ensures there are no legal issues down the line, especially when the design is part of a larger creative marketplace offering.
